A Remembrance Day ceremony was held Thursday morning at Place du Canada in downtown Montreal.
Invited guests arrived at around 10:30 a.m. with the official ceremony taking place at 11 a.m.
While the Place du Canada ceremony is the main tribute in Montreal, it was smaller than previous years as it was not open to the public.
